Videotutorial: Aprenda JavaScript y jQuery

Declaración de return en JavaScript - Explicación y ejemplos

Todos los vídeos del tutorial Videotutorial: Aprenda JavaScript y jQuery

La comprensión de la Return-Statements es esencial para trabajar con funciones en JavaScript y jQuery. Las funciones no solo sirven para realizar operaciones, sino que también pueden devolver valores que se pueden utilizar en otras partes del código. En esta guía, nos dedicaremos a fondo al Return-Statement, su funcionamiento y cómo puedes utilizarlo de manera efectiva en tu propio código.

Principales conclusiones

  • El Return-Statement devuelve un valor de una función.
  • La función puede devolver diferentes tipos de datos, incluidos números y textos.
  • Al usar Return-Statements, se pueden estructurar mejor cálculos complejos y secuencias de programas.

Guía paso a paso

Comencemos creando un ejemplo simple para demostrar cómo funciona el Return-Statement en JavaScript.

  1. Crear una función con Return-Statement Primero, crearemos una función que llamaremos "derReturn". Dentro de esta función, crearemos un simple Return-Statement que devuelve un texto. Puedes implementar esto en tu editor de JavaScript.
Return-Statement en JavaScript - Explicación y ejemplos
  1. Llamar a la función Después de definir la función, puedes llamarla en tu código. Para mostrar el resultado devuelto, utilizas document.write(). Así verás directamente lo que la función devuelve. No olvides guardar tu código después de los cambios y actualizar la página.
  1. Devolver valores Sigamos adelante y creemos una función para sumar dos números. La función aceptará dos parámetros: num1 y num2. Con el Return-Statement devolvemos la suma de esos dos números. Debes asegurarte de que llamas a la función correctamente e insertas los argumentos.
  1. Manejo de errores Cuando pases números, asegúrate de que ambos valores sean numéricos. De lo contrario, puede haber resultados inesperados, como "NaN" (No es un número). Verifica las entradas y proporciona un manejo de errores en la función para asegurarte de que los usuarios ingresen los valores correctos.
  1. Variables y valores de retorno Una solución elegante es almacenar el resultado de un cálculo en una variable antes de devolverlo. Esto mejora la legibilidad de tu código. Puedes almacenar el resultado de la suma en la variable "Resultado" y luego devolver ese resultado.
Return-Statement en JavaScript - explicación y ejemplos
  1. Desafíos creativos Ahora que has entendido el concepto básico, es hora de ser creativo. Intenta escribir una función que devuelva una persona con un nombre y una edad. Asegúrate de formatear bien los valores de retorno para facilitar la lectura. Asegúrate de que llamas a la función con éxito y muestras el resultado en la página web.
  1. Formateo adicional Puedes mejorar aún más el formato de la cadena devuelta. Al incluir aritmética en el valor devuelto, como "Edad años", obtendrás una salida más clara. Esto ofrece una oportunidad para poner a prueba tus habilidades en la manipulación de cadenas.

Resumen - El Return-Statement en JavaScript y jQuery

Esta guía completa te ha enseñado los fundamentos del Return-Statement en JavaScript. Deberías ser capaz ahora de crear funciones que devuelvan valores y utilizar los valores de retorno de manera efectiva en tu código.

Preguntas frecuentes

¿Cómo funciona el Return-Statement?El Return-Statement devuelve el valor que se ha definido en la función cuando se llama a la función.

¿Puede una función devolver múltiples valores?Una función solo puede devolver un valor con el Return-Statement, pero puedes combinar múltiples valores en un arreglo o un objeto.

¿Qué ocurre si omito el Return-Statement?Si omites el Return-Statement, la función devuelve "undefined".

¿Puedo usar múltiples Return-Statements en una función?Sí, puedes usar múltiples Return-Statements en una función para devolver diferentes valores según las condiciones.

¿Qué tipos de datos puedo usar con el Return-Statement?Puedes devolver números, cadenas, objetos, arreglos y otros tipos de datos con el Return-Statement.